Why traditional appointments leave important gaps

Many people want the comfort of knowing their doctor, but they still face delays, limited visit time, and a difficult path to timely answers between appointments. When care is scheduled only around office hours, urgent symptoms can concierge doctor services linger while patients search for the right service, fill out repeated paperwork, and wait for callbacks. This friction often leads to rushed decision-making, fragmented records, and missed opportunities to adjust treatment early.

Another common challenge is that standard primary care can feel reactive rather than proactive. Patients may receive brief assessments without the longitudinal context needed to track trends in blood pressure, cholesterol, glucose, sleep, and weight. Over time, these trends can become harder to reverse, and patients may feel surprised by results that were foreseeable with closer monitoring. A model that emphasizes consistent access and coordinated follow-through can address these gaps before they escalate.

How concierge-style membership solves access and continuity issues

A concierge model focuses on relationship-based care, so patients know who to contact and can get guidance sooner. Instead of relying on crowded scheduling systems, a dedicated clinical team can help triage concerns, answer questions, and coordinate primary care membership next steps with care plans that reflect each person’s goals. This continuity supports better adherence because patients understand the reasoning behind recommendations and can adjust course without waiting weeks for feedback.

With a approach, visits become more than one-off problem-solving. Clinicians can review history, evaluate risk factors, and support consistent lifestyle and medication strategies tailored to cardiometabolic health. That means fewer surprises and more clarity: patients can track outcomes, discuss side effects early, and refine plans as lab results and symptoms change. The result is a smoother care experience that respects both time and health priorities.
